Science fiction texts can reveal a great deal about contemporary society when subjected to systematic academic analysis. For example, technological change in the twentieth century can be charted by examining sci-fi films, TV products, novels and comic books. How are contemporary trends are extrapolated and projected into future environments and what can this reveal about society? I would suggest that you take in SF films when you get the opportunity.

Below is a list of canonical science-fiction films.
Metropolis (1927)
Things To Come (1936)
The Day the Earth Stood Still (1951)
Invasion of the Body Snatchers (1956), The Incredible Shrinking Man (1956)
Fahrenheit 451 (1966)
2001: A Space Odyssey (1968), Planet of the Apes (1968), Barbarella (1968)
The Andromeda Strain (1971), THX 1138 (1971)
Silent Running (1972)
Soylent Green (1973), Westworld (1973), Sleeper (1973)
Roller Ball (1975)
Logan’s Run (1976), The Man Who Fell to Earth (1976)
Star Wars (1977), Close Encounters of the Third Kind (1977), Demon Seed (1977)
Star Trek: The Motion Picture (1979), Alien (1979), The China Syndrome (1979)
The Empire Strikes Back (1980)
Blade Runner (1982),
Videodrome (1983), Return of the Jedi (1983)
The Terminator (1984)
Brazil (1985)
The Fly (1986)
Robocop (1987)
Total Recall (1990)
Terminator 2: Judgement Day (1991)
Ghost in the Shell (1995)
Crash (1996)
The Fifth Element (1997), Starship Troopers (1997), Gattaca (1997)
Blade (1998)
The Matrix (1999)
A.I. Artificial Intelligence (2001)
Equilibrium (2002), Minority Report (2002)
I, Robot (2004)
The Island (2005), V for Vendetta (2005)
A Scanner Darkly (2006)
Transformers (2007)
Iron Man (2008)
Moon (2009), District 9 (2009), Avatar (2009)
You could also take the opportunity to look at the writing of science fiction authors such as J.G. Ballard, Ray Bradbury, Philip K. Dick, William Gibson, Ursula Le Guin and H.G. Wells, for example. The material indicated here is representative and should not be considered exhaustive.
